BBC: Comeback at Adams Park
BBC Sport reported that Bradford came from behind to beat Wycombe 2-1 at Adams Park, a result the outlet said boosted Bradford’s play-off hopes. The report noted that “it only took Wycombe six minutes to draw first,” underlining how quickly the match swung in momentum.
ESPN: Final scoreline and match discipline
ESPN’s match summary for 2 August 2025 records the final score as Bradford 2-1 Wycombe. The ESPN report also records disciplinary details: Tyreik Wright (Bradford City) received a yellow card in the 87th minute, while Max Power was booked in stoppage time at 90’+2′. These cautions highlight a competitive closing phase as Bradford held on to secure the win.
